Output df78628ad61fbb6fe71e13a24c35fcd4e960a43c6e9f7b7a1648d5487b266d06:1

value
197621714
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57344e2bd5090f7840a23b212a1eebc8e61cd9a61e73f0d54484a1aca3783309
address
tb1p2u6yu274py8hss9z8vsj58hternpekdxreelp42ysjs6egmcxvysyz6ef6
transaction
df78628ad61fbb6fe71e13a24c35fcd4e960a43c6e9f7b7a1648d5487b266d06